【SQL超入門講座】02.データベースのテーブルとは?

オススメ

この動画はSQL超入門講座の2回目です。
前回の動画では、SQLとは何か?RDBMSとは何か?そしてDB Browserの環境構築、データベースの開くところまで説明しました。
この動画では、テーブルについて説明をして実際にテーブルをみていきたいと思います。
キノコードでは、SQL超入門講座の他に、人気言語のPython超入門講座、仕事の自動化の講座、Pythonを使った株の分析講座、人工知能の講座を配信しています。
チャンネル登録がまだの方は、新着通知がいきますので、ぜひチャンネル登録をお願いします。
それでは、レッスンスタートです。

▼目次
00:00 はじめに
00:49 テーブルとは
02:03 DB Browserでテーブル構造を説明
04:43 おわりに

▼書き起こし
まず最初に、データベースにおけるテーブルについて説明します。
RDBMSは複数のテーブルで構成されています。
では、このテーブルとは何でしょうか?
テーブルとは「ある一定のまとまりのある、表形式のデータ群」です。
これだけとわかりにくいですよね。
テーブルについて理解するために、Excelに例えて話をします。
データベースそのものはイメージでいうと、Excelのブック、つまり、Excelファイルそのものです。
そして、Excelには実際の文字や数字などが書かれたワークシートがありますよね。
そして、ワークシートは、複数作ることができ、各ワークシートには、売上のデータであったり、商品ごとのデータであったり、顧客のデータであったりを記載します。
このように、Excelでいうと、1つ1つのワークシートのことをテーブルいいます。
テーブルのことを単に表と言うこともありますが、基本的にはテーブルといった方がよいでしょう。

ではテーブルの例を見てみましょう。
DB Browserでテーブルを確認するには、上のタブの「データベース構造」のタブをクリックします。
そうすると、test_tableというテーブルがあることが確認できます。
では、どのようなテーブルなのでしょうか?
開いてみます。
そうすると、ID、売上日、社員IDというものが入っているようです。
またデータ型として、数字の整数が格納されているINTEGER型、
売上日は文字が格納されているTEXT型のようです。

実際に、テーブルを確認するには、データ閲覧で確認することが可能です。
タブを開いてみましょう。
これが実際にデータベースに格納されているテーブルです。
このデータはあるアパレル会社の営業担当者ごとの売上データになります。
縦方向、列方向、のデータことをカラムといいます。
横方向、行方向、のデータことをレコードと言います。

このデータは、社員ごとの売上日ごとで情報が1行のデータとしてまとめてあります。
例えば、社員IDのa023さんは、ボトムスのロングパンツを1月4日に8点、合計56000円売上ていることがわかります。

もう一度復習をします。
データベースには、色々な種類のデータが格納されており、テーブルとは「ある一定のまとまりのある、表形式のデータ群」です。
縦方向、列のデータことをカラムといいます。
横方向、行のデータことをレコードと言います。

▼書き起こしブログ
(準備中)

▼自己紹介
ブログに自己紹介を書いております。

▼SNS
Twitter : https://twitter.com/kino_code/likes​
Facebook : https://www.facebook.com/%E3%82%AD%E3…​
Website : https://kino-code.com/​

#SQL #入門講座 #RDBMS # データベース #テーブル

コメント

  1. リヒャ より:

    部活動で使用するアプリ開発を考えています。アプリ(unity経験しかない)、データベース、UIなど、知識が多岐に渡っている感じがして足踏みを食らっていますが、データベースの知識をここで補えそうな気がします。
    勉強を続けて組み込めないか考えてみます。

  2. soma より:

    動画の構成、内容、雰囲気大好きです!
    顔も劇団ひとりと齋藤さんといっこく堂に似てる気がします!

  3. som ryo より:

    データベース設計についても触れていただけると大変嬉しいです

タイトルとURLをコピーしました